Find Amplitude, Period, and Phase Shift y=1/2*sin(5x)

Problem

y=1/2*sin(5*x)

Solution

  1. Identify the standard form of the sine function, which is y=A*sin(B*(x−C))+D

  2. Determine the value of A to find the amplitude. Here, A=1/2

  3. Calculate the amplitude using the formula Amplitude=|A|

  4. Determine the value of B to find the period. Here, B=5

  5. Calculate the period using the formula Period=(2*π)/|B|

  6. Determine the phase shift by identifying the horizontal displacement C Since there is no value subtracted from x inside the sine function, C=0

Final Answer

Amplitude=1/2,Period=(2*π)/5,Phase Shift=0
